A woman's wool apron; made of one piece of black fabric with multicoloured bands. Twill woven, with groups of fine bands, worked in white, yellow, red, blue, pink, green and black wool yarns. The lowest band is nearly double the width. A thin 'chain' pattern, in pink and white, separates the widest band from the raw edge, where the blue (warp) fringe is visible. The top edge is also raw; the apron ties are missing.
